Fix node ip presence check defaulting to /32 addresses

Fix typo in task name
This commit is contained in:
Ethan Paul 2021-12-11 17:35:59 -05:00
parent 4e1d50504d
commit 5ead10afb9
No known key found for this signature in database
GPG Key ID: 6A337337DF6B5B1A

View File

@ -6,7 +6,7 @@
prompt: Enter datastore block decryption password prompt: Enter datastore block decryption password
private: true private: true
pre_tasks: pre_tasks:
- name: Configure remot execution environment - name: Configure remote execution environment
ansible.builtin.import_tasks: tasks/meta/bootstrap-remote-env.yaml ansible.builtin.import_tasks: tasks/meta/bootstrap-remote-env.yaml
roles: roles:
- role: datastore - role: datastore
@ -27,12 +27,12 @@
- name: Determine node addresses - name: Determine node addresses
vars: vars:
_node_addresses: _node_addresses:
- "{{ lookup('vars', 'ansible_' + skylab_cluster.interface.access).ipv4.address | ansible.netcommon.ipaddr('host/prefix') }}" - "{{ (lookup('vars', 'ansible_' + skylab_cluster.interface.access).ipv4.address + '/' + lookup('vars', 'ansible_' + skylab_cluster.interface.access).ipv4.netmask) | ansible.netcommon.ipaddr('host/prefix') }}"
ansible.builtin.set_fact: ansible.builtin.set_fact:
_node_addresses: "{{ _node_addresses + [item.address | ansible.netcommon.ipaddr('host/prefix')] }}" _node_addresses: "{{ _node_addresses + [(item.address + '/' + item.netmask) | ansible.netcommon.ipaddr('host/prefix')] }}"
loop: "{{ lookup('vars', 'ansible_' + skylab_cluster.interface.access).ipv4_secondaries }}" loop: "{{ lookup('vars', 'ansible_' + skylab_cluster.interface.access).ipv4_secondaries }}"
loop_control: loop_control:
label: "{{ item.address }}" label: "{{ (item.address + '/' + item.netmask) | ansible.netcommon.ipaddr('host/prefix') }}"
- name: Determine cluster access addresses - name: Determine cluster access addresses
run_once: true run_once: true